S.African gold stocks gain, gold miners buck trend
JOHANNESBURG, June 7 (Reuters) – South African stocks ended firmer on Thursday as investors took solace in improved global sentiment but gold shares refused to be consoled, choosing instead to follow spot prices lower. The JSE Top-40 blue-chip index closed up 0.91 percent at 29,947.48 and the broader All-share index gained 0.90 percent to 33,904.86. [...]
